fuse for self level?
body shop is painting my arches...I think they had the car jacked up and turned on the ignition, now its sitting all crazy...right rear bag is funny extended, front spring looks collapsed. etc etc... anyway, where is the fuse so I can pull it and I hope reset the controller...
also how can I let the air out, to balance it again and lower the extended bag without a bmw tool, just unhook an airline? thanks marc |

one of the modes of the SLS modules is a "shop" mode, where the EHCII should detect the condition when all 4 wheels are off the ground....
have you driven the car after it was back on the ground? the SLS should level off once you drive the car for several miles.... |
